    The Ultimate Guide to Rosehip Seed Oil: Cold Pressed Organic Skincare Formulations

    Rosehip seed oil, a golden elixir derived from the seeds of the wild rose bush (Rosa canina), has garnered significant attention in the skincare world. Known for its remarkable healing and regenerative properties, this oil stands as a testament to the power of nature in enhancing beauty and health.

    Cold pressed organic rosehip seed oil is particularly revered for its purity and potency. The cold pressing process ensures that the oil retains its full spectrum of vitamins, antioxidants, and essential fatty acids. This method eschews the use of heat and chemicals, preserving the oil’s natural efficacy. As a result, it is a superior choice for those seeking to harness nature's bounty for their skincare needs.

     

    Nature’s Pharmacy: Rich Composition and Benefits

    Rosehip seed oil is a powerhouse of essential nutrients. It is rich in vitamins A and C, both of which are vital for skin health. Vitamin A, or retinol, promotes skin regeneration and can improve skin texture and tone. Meanwhile, vitamin C is a potent antioxidant that aids in brightening the skin and combating free radicals.

    The oil also boasts a high concentration of essential fatty acids, such as omega-3 and omega-6. These fatty acids are crucial for maintaining the skin's barrier function, keeping it hydrated, plump, and resilient. Additionally, rosehip seed oil contains lycopene and beta-carotene, which further protect the skin from environmental damage and premature aging.

     

    A Deep Dive: The Science Behind Rosehip Seed Oil

    The efficacy of rosehip seed oil is backed by scientific research. Studies have demonstrated that this oil can significantly reduce the appearance of scars and fine lines, owing to its regenerative properties. The presence of trans-retinoic acid, a derivative of vitamin A, is particularly beneficial for promoting cell turnover and skin renewal.

    Moreover, the oil's anti-inflammatory properties make it an excellent choice for individuals with sensitive or acne-prone skin. By reducing inflammation, it can help alleviate redness and irritation. This makes rosehip seed oil not only a restorative agent but also a soothing one, ideal for a wide range of skin concerns.

    The Cold Pressing Advantage: Ensuring Purity and Potency

    Cold pressing is a mechanical extraction process that involves pressing the seeds at low temperatures. This method preserves the integrity of the oil, ensuring that the delicate vitamins, antioxidants, and fatty acids remain intact. Unlike solvent extraction or heat pressing, cold pressing does not involve harmful chemicals or high temperatures that can degrade the oil’s quality.

    Organic certification adds another layer of assurance. Organic rosehip seed oil is produced without the use of synthetic fertilizers, pesticides, or genetically modified organisms (GMOs). This not only makes it safer for the skin but also more environmentally sustainable. Choosing cold pressed organic rosehip seed oil means opting for a product that is both potent and pure.

    Formulation Mastery: Incorporating Rosehip Seed Oil in Skincare Products

    Incorporating rosehip seed oil into skincare formulations requires a nuanced understanding of its properties and potential benefits. Due to its lightweight and non-greasy texture, it can be used as a standalone facial oil or as an active ingredient in serums, moisturizers, and creams.

    When formulating with rosehip seed oil, it is essential to consider its stability. While the oil is relatively stable, it is best stored in dark, airtight containers to prevent oxidation. Combining it with other antioxidant-rich ingredients, such as vitamin E, can further enhance its shelf life and efficacy. This synergy not only boosts the product's effectiveness but also ensures a longer-lasting formulation.

    The DIY Approach: Crafting Your Own Rosehip Seed Oil Blends

    For skincare enthusiasts who prefer a hands-on approach, creating custom blends with rosehip seed oil can be incredibly rewarding. Due to its compatibility with various skin types, it serves as an excellent base for DIY skincare recipes. Whether you're crafting a nourishing face serum or a healing body oil, rosehip seed oil can elevate your formulation.

    To create a simple yet effective facial serum, blend rosehip seed oil with a few drops of essential oils tailored to your skin's needs. Lavender oil, for example, is great for soothing inflammation, while frankincense oil can enhance the anti-aging properties of the serum. This DIY approach allows for personalization, ensuring that your skincare routine is perfectly suited to your individual needs.

    Addressing Skin Concerns: Targeted Benefits of Rosehip Seed Oil

    Rosehip seed oil is remarkably versatile, addressing a multitude of skin concerns. For those struggling with hyperpigmentation, the oil's high vitamin C content can help brighten dark spots and even out skin tone. Its ability to promote collagen production also makes it a valuable ally in the fight against aging.

    Acne-prone individuals can benefit from its anti-inflammatory and non-comedogenic properties. Unlike heavier oils, rosehip seed oil absorbs quickly without clogging pores, reducing the risk of breakouts. Additionally, its soothing nature helps calm irritated skin, making it an excellent choice for those dealing with rosacea or eczema.

    Sustainable Beauty: Ethical and Environmental Considerations

    Choosing organic rosehip seed oil is not just beneficial for your skin; it's also a more ethical and sustainable choice. Organic farming practices reduce the environmental impact, preserving biodiversity and preventing soil degradation. This sustainable approach ensures that the natural resources used to produce rosehip seed oil are conserved for future generations.

    Furthermore, many producers of organic rosehip seed oil engage in fair trade practices. This ensures that the farmers and communities involved in the cultivation and harvesting of rosehip seeds receive fair wages and work under humane conditions. By opting for organic rosehip seed oil, consumers can support ethical practices and contribute to a more sustainable beauty industry.
